Box Score Millersvile, PA – (9/3/2011) – Two goals from sophomore midfielder Alyssa Grell (Mechanicsburg, PA) was the Griffins undoing this afternoon, as Millersville University defeated Chestnut Hill College by a 2-1 final. Grell netted the contest's opening goal at 24:39 to give the home team the halftime advantage. Senior forward
Lauren Riiff (Clementon, NJ) briefly tied the contest at 62:20, 1-1, but the stalemate was short lived as Grell scored the game-winner just 27 second later (62:47).
In a highly competitive affair, only six shots made it on goal. Millersville University (2-0) was first to break through with Grell completing a pass from freshman forward Kelsey Mattola (Monkton, MD) midway through the first half. The game was a grind for the next 20 minutes, leaving the Marauders to a 1-0 halftime lead. Chestnut Hill College (0-2) responded in the second half when sophomore defender
Brittany Boles (Broomall, PA) located Riiff for the Griffins first goal of the season, 1-1. Unfortunately, the contest did not stay tied for long as Grell struck again just 27 second later, 2-1. The Marauders held the Griffins scoreless for the remaining 27 minutes to collect the win for sophomore goalkeeper Laura Reed (Birdsboro, PA), who totaled one save. Griffin junior goalkeeper,
Jessica Veazey (Middletown, DE) made two saves in defeat (0-2).
The women's soccer team continues their road trip tomorrow, Sunday, September 4, with a 2:00 p.m. contest at Lock Haven University.
